共生现象是自然界中一种普遍存在的生物学现象,它指的是两种或多种不同物种在长期进化过程中形成的一种相互依赖、互惠互利的关系。这种关系不仅丰富了生物多样性,也为生物工程领域提供了许多创新的可能。本文将深入探讨共生现象的奥秘,并分析其在生物工程中的应用。
共生现象概述
定义与分类
共生现象最早由德国植物学家德巴利在1879年提出,指的是不同生物之间普遍存在的“共同生活”现象。根据共生关系的不同,可以分为以下几种类型:
- 互利共生:双方物种都能从共生关系中获益。
- 寄生共生:一方物种从共生关系中获益,而另一方受损。
- 竞争共生:双方物种在共生环境中竞争资源。
- 偏利共生:一方物种获益,另一方无影响。
自然界的共生实例
在自然界中,共生现象广泛存在。以下是一些典型的例子:
- 细菌与植物共生:例如,根瘤菌与豆科植物共生,根瘤菌为植物固氮,植物为根瘤菌提供养分。
- 真菌与植物共生:例如,蘑菇与树木共生,真菌帮助植物吸收水分和养分,植物为真菌提供能量。
- 昆虫与植物共生:例如,蜜蜂与花朵共生,蜜蜂采集花蜜,花朵得到传粉。
生物工程中的共生应用
共生现象在生物工程领域有着广泛的应用,以下是一些典型的应用案例:
1. 生物燃料的生产
科学家通过将光合细菌与植物共生,利用光合细菌将植物残渣转化为生物燃料。这种共生系统不仅提高了生物燃料的产量,还降低了生产成本。
# 示例代码:光合细菌与植物共生生产生物燃料
class PhotosyntheticBacteria:
def __init__(self):
self.energy = 0
def photosynthesis(self, plant_residue):
self.energy += len(plant_residue) * 0.1
return self.energy
class Plant:
def __init__(self):
self.residue = []
def produce_residue(self):
self.residue.append("残渣")
# 示例使用
photosynthetic_bacteria = PhotosyntheticBacteria()
plant = Plant()
for _ in range(100):
plant.produce_residue()
energy = photosynthetic_bacteria.photosynthesis(plant.residue)
print("生物燃料能量:", energy)
2. 环境修复
共生现象在环境修复领域也有着重要的应用。例如,某些细菌能够与植物共生,共同降解土壤中的污染物。
# 示例代码:细菌与植物共生修复土壤污染
class Bacteria:
def __init__(self):
self.pollutant = 0
def degrade_pollutant(self, plant):
self.pollutant -= len(plant.pollutant) * 0.1
return self.pollutant
class Plant:
def __init__(self):
self.pollutant = []
def absorb_pollutant(self):
self.pollutant.append("污染物")
# 示例使用
bacteria = Bacteria()
plant = Plant()
for _ in range(100):
plant.absorb_pollutant()
pollutant_level = bacteria.degrade_pollutant(plant)
print("土壤污染物水平:", pollutant_level)
3. 新型药物的开发
共生现象在新型药物的开发中也发挥着重要作用。例如,某些微生物与植物共生,共同产生具有药用价值的化合物。
# 示例代码:微生物与植物共生产生药用化合物
class Microorganism:
def __init__(self):
self.medication = 0
def produce_medication(self, plant):
self.medication += len(plant.medication) * 0.1
return self.medication
class Plant:
def __init__(self):
self.medication = []
def produce_medication(self):
self.medication.append("药用化合物")
# 示例使用
microorganism = Microorganism()
plant = Plant()
for _ in range(100):
plant.produce_medication()
medication_level = microorganism.produce_medication(plant)
print("药用化合物产量:", medication_level)
总结
共生现象是自然界中一种神奇的现象,它在生物工程领域具有广泛的应用前景。通过深入研究共生现象,我们可以开发出更多具有创新性的生物工程产品,为人类社会的可持续发展做出贡献。